Stella Tennant dead as Scots model dies 'suddenly' aged just 50

Stella Tennant has died suddenly at the age of 50, her family has confirmed.The aristocratic supermodel, who lived in the Scottish Borders and went to school in St Andrews, died five days after her 50th birthday on December 17.The granddaughter of the 11th Duke of Devonshire, Andrew Cavendish, and Deborah Mitford, she rose to fame in the 1990s, walking the runway for designers including Versace and Alexander McQueen.The model was well-known for her androgynous looks and was a darling of the 90s

Nicola Sturgeon announces 38 deaths and 689 new coronavirus cases in Scotland

coronavirus deaths recorded in Scotland overnight. The First Minister also announced in her daily briefing 689 new cases of Covid-19 in the last 24 hours, taking the total figure to 108,438.The death toll now sits at 4,173.Some 1,031 patients are currently in hospital being treated for the deadly virus with 49 of those in intensive care.It comes as Boris Johnson is resisting changes to the UK’s Christmas visiting restrictions despite growing fears easing lockdown will lead to “many” deaths.
